      Ghana VS Panama Ghana is facing a severe lineup shortage. The midfield organizing core, Thomas Partey, and the offensive core, Mohammed Kudus, are both absent. Two starting center - backs are out due to injuries. As a result, the team's midfield delivery and attacking capabilities have declined significantly. The remaining front - court players mainly rely on individual attacks on the flanks, lacking a stable goal - scoring fulcrum. Their efficiency in scoring goals in positional play is extremely low. On the other hand, Panama adopts a 5 - 4 - 1 deep - defense formation. There are no key players missing in the team. After six years of cooperation, their defense line has a high level of integrity. The midfielder, Armando Godoy, is specialized in intercepting and compressing space. The team mainly relies on sporadic counter - attacks, with a weak overall attacking ability and is not prone to taking the initiative to push forward.
